Overview
Pacific Gas & Electric Company (Insight Properties) operates a gas distribution station in San Jose, California, serving the Santa Clara County area. This facility is part of PG&E's extensive natural gas network.
Pacific Gas & Electric Company (Insight Properties) is a gas distribution station located at 200 Ryland Street in San Jose, California. The facility operates within Santa Clara County and is part of PG&E's natural gas distribution system, which serves millions of customers across Northern California. As a gas distribution station, it plays a key role in regulating and metering natural gas for local residential, commercial, and industrial users. The facility operates under the regulatory oversight of the California Public Utilities Commission (CPUC) and adheres to federal pipeline safety regulations under 49 CFR Part 192. Gas distribution stations like this one typically include pressure regulation, metering, and odorization equipment to ensure safe and reliable gas delivery. The station's location in an urban area requires compliance with stringent safety standards and regular inspections. This station supports the energy needs of San Jose's urban and industrial sectors, contributing to the reliability of the regional gas grid. Its operation aligns with PG&E's commitment to maintaining a safe and efficient natural gas infrastructure. The facility's urban setting necessitates careful management of proximity to populated areas and coordination with local emergency response plans.
Environmental context
The facility is located in an urban area of San Jose, California, which is subject to seismic activity due to its proximity to the San Andreas Fault system. This seismic hazard exposure requires the station to be designed and maintained to withstand earthquakes. Additionally, the station's operation involves handling natural gas, which poses risks of leaks and emissions. Proximity to residential and commercial areas necessitates robust safety measures and leak detection systems to minimize environmental and public safety impacts.
